God, sex and death are three subjects that have been explored, debated, legislated and fought over for ages. Every third Friday of the month Chicago musician Danny Black invites storytellers, fellow musicians, clergy and the occasional sex worker to muse on the connections and sometimes disconnections between the three subject at the Hideout for the God, Sex and Death Variety Hour. Black and co-producer Angela Vela stop by to talk about the origins of the show and share some of the music that inspires Black.
